Inhibitory effect of HC on infection of cells with IBV.
Vero cells were infected with HC-treated IBV and the
inhibitory effect of HC was analysed by plaque assays.
Partial inhibition of the infectivity was determined at
0.97 mg/ml (approximately 50% inhibition rate) and
complete inhibition at 62.5 mg/ml, respectively (Figure
3a). To confirm the virucidal effect of HC, the primary
CEK cells were prepared and infected with HC-treated
IBV followed by plaque assays. As shown in Figure 3b,
the inhibition rate of cell infection was also increased with
the increased concentrations of HC. When the controls,
GD and LiCl were analysed, the GD showed a direct
inhibitory effect on IBV infection in vitro. In contrast,
LiCl and dilution solution (0.9% NaCl) did not show
inhibition for IBV infection
